This week’s first guest is Sara Estevez Cores. Sara is a researcher in the Strategy & Entrepreneurship group at the UCL School of Management where she focuses on the future of work: particularly on the impact of flexible work arrangements on collaboration practices and the influence of workspace design and social norms on organizational behavior. In 2019, she was awarded a LaCaixa Scholarship for young talent. Before joining UCL, she worked for several years as an external and in-house leadership consultant in the US and the UK.
